Funeral services were held for Mary Alice Trehern, 79, of Escatawpa on Thursday, September 5, 2013, at 10 a.m. at Escatawpa Baptist Church in Escatawpa.

Interment followed in Machpelah Cemetery in Pascagoula with Bro. Todd Bowen officiating the services.

A devoted Christian, who faithfully attended Escatawpa Baptist Church with her children at her side for over 50 years, she was very active with her many friends through the Kitchen Ministry, providing meals for church-wide events and bereaving church families. Employed at Singing River Hospital for over 20 years as PBX Operator over the hospitals main switchboard, through which all incoming and outgoing calls were directed until her retirement, she died September 1. She was born on December 15, 1933 in George County.

She is survived by her sons Billy (Angela) Trehern of Pascagoula and Bobby (Marilyn) Trehern of Agricola; daughters Patti Trehern (Kory) Banks of Escatawpa and Linda Trehern (Mike) Barnett of Mobile, Ala.; grandchildren Jeffrey (Cristy) Trehern, Kimberly Trehern (Tony) Bonetti, Robby (Kristina) Trehern, Jeremy Trehern and Eleanor Brown; great-grandchildren Kaylee, Andrea and Tony Bonetti, Kallee and Karaline Trehern and Tristan Trehern; and brother Claude (Wylene) Parker of McComb.

She was preceded in death by her husband Ray Edward Trehern; parents Wiley and Martha Parker; sister Isabel (Parker) Emerson; brother Mack Parker; and twin nieces, whom she grew up with as sisters, Myrtle (Emerson) Carter and Margaret (Emerson) Baxter.

Heritage Funeral Home in Escatawpa was in charge of arrangements.
Published in the George County Times, September 11, 2013. Submitted by Betty R Marshall.
